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 4 1/4 cups all-purpose flour (plus more for sprinkling)
  • 2 1/2 tablespoons s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 4 tablespoons butter (ice cold)
  • 1 egg (lightly beaten)
  • 1 1/2 cups buttermilk (ice cold)

Instruction

  • Preheat the oven to 425F.
  • Prepare a large baking sheet by spraying with non-stick cooking spray or lining it with parchment paper. You can also use a greased, cast iron skillet.
  • Blend the all-purpose flour, sugar, salt, and baking soda in a large bowl.
  • Using the large side of a grater, grate the butter into the dry ingredients, stirring often to coat the shreds of butter.
  • Blend the egg with the buttermilk.
  • Pour into the dry ingredient mixture and stir lightly with a fork.
  • Turn the sticky dough out on a lightly floured work surface and gently form into a round that holds together.
  • Cut a deep cross or an X in the top.
  • Place the dough ball on the prepared sheet pan or cast iron skillet.
  • Bake for 40 minutes.
  • Remove when a toothpick inserted in center comes out with just a few clinging crumbs and the top is crusty and golden brown.
